Anne Stevenson

Anne Stevenson

Anne Stevenson graduated from the University of Michigan with a Major Hopwood Award for poetry in 1954. In 2007, she won The Poetry Foundation’s Neglected Masters Award and the Lannan Prize. Her Collected Poems 1995–2005 appeared from Bloodaxe Books in 2005; Selected Poems from The Library of America in 2008. Bloodaxe published her latest collection, Astonishment, in 2012.
